Jeremiah Trotter is the featured subject on card number 146 from the 2000 Skybox Dominion football trading card release. This product captures the Philadelphia Eagles linebacker during a pivotal era of his career with the franchise. Collectors often seek out cards from the early 2000s to document specific seasons or track the progression of notable NFL players during their prime. The Skybox brand remained a significant presence in the sports card market during this period, producing sets that defined the visual style of the turn of the millennium. For enthusiasts of NFL memorabilia, this card serves as a tangible link to the 2000 season. Trotter was a critical component of the Eagles' defense, and his performance during this time is a key point of interest for historians and fans alike. Priced at a nominal tier, this base card reflects the standard market value for a common insert from the early 2000s NFL landscape. While Jeremiah Trotter established himself as a key defensive leader for the Philadelphia Eagles during his tenure, this specific non-premium iteration does not command the premiums associated with graded examples or rookie parallels. It remains accessible for collectors seeking affordable representation of the era's defensive talent without significant financial commitment.
This item is identified as a base card within the skybox Dominion set, lacking any serial numbering, short-print status, or special parallel attributes that would constrain supply. The absence of unique scarcity mechanics means the population is determined solely by the original print run of the base set, resulting in high availability. Consequently, it does not benefit from the limited-edition dynamics that typically drive rarity premiums in the secondary market.
As a standard base card from the 2000 Dominion set, this item lacks the rookie-card premium mechanics that typically drive long-term value appreciation for players of Trotter's stature. Collector demand is likely limited to niche completists of the specific set or budget-focused NFL enthusiasts rather than serious investors. The outlook suggests stable but minimal growth potential, relying on general nostalgia rather than scarcity or grade-related value drivers.
